Forty-three years after its polarizing debut, Halloween 3: Season of the Witch is surging back into the spotlight. The cult favorite, long dismissed for daring to drop Michael Myers, is now one of the most-searched horror titles of the season. Below is everything fans—and curious newcomers—need to know about the film’s unexpected renaissance, where to stream it right now, and why 2025 could be its biggest year yet. H2: Why Halloween 3 Is Trending Again • Anniversary buzz: 1982’s third entry turns 43 this October, fueling retrospectives, podcasts, and fan marathons. • The Tommy Lee Wallace tell-all: Director Wallace’s new book, “Halloween 3: Where the Hell Is Michael Myers? – The Definitive History of Horror’s Most Misunderstood Film,” arrives in November, promising fresh behind-the-scenes details that hardcore horror collectors are already pre-ordering. • Social media myth-busting: A viral Slashfilm feature correcting a common continuity complaint has reignited debate and driven fresh searches for the movie. H2: What Makes Season of the Witch Different? Halloween 3 pivots from the slasher formula to a science-fiction folk-horror hybrid. Its plot about killer Halloween masks, Stonehenge fragments, and sinister TV commercials now feels eerily prescient in an era of algorithmic advertising.
